4、 1.Leonardo da Vinci (1452-1519) Mona Lisa 朝見圣子 2.Giotto di Bondone (The Middle Ages ) 喬托迪邦多納Giotto was recognized as the first genius of art in the Italian Renaissance. He painted religious scenes in a more realistic style. Escape to Egypt 3.Monet 莫奈(1840-1926) ( Impressionism ) A French painter wh

5、o helped to start the Impressionist movement. he is best known for his paintings of the countryside in which he tried to show the affects of light by painting the same picture at different times of day or in different types of weather.花園中的女人 吹笛少年 4.Van Gogh凡高(1853-1890) A Dutch painter who went to l

6、ive in southern France and helped to developed the style of Post-impressionism. His paintings typically use bright colors and have thick lines. One of the most famous ones is Sunflowers .He is also known for being mentally ill and for cutting off one of his ears and later killing himself. Poor as he

7、 was during his life, his paintings are now extremely valuable and sold for very high prices. 5.Pablo Picasso (1881-1973) 畢加索 ( Modern art ) He was born on October 25, 1881 in Malaga, Spain, as the son of an art and drawing teacher. Picasso was the greatest art genius of the twentieth century.畢加索的作品

8、,最著名的是和平鴿,格爾尼卡,以及無數(shù)長著三只眼睛,幾個乳房的怪人畫,使他成為二十世紀最具爭議,也最有影響的藝術(shù)家。即使看了說不出所以然的人也只有跟著全世界喝彩。要是遇到其他什么人畫的看不懂的畫時,就會說一句:“這是畢加索?!?.Matisse馬蒂斯(1869-1954) A French painter and sculptor who helped to develop fauvism(野獸派)as a style of painting. His paintings are mostly of ordinary places and objects, but they are pure
